Bilayer Tablet Manufacturing: An Overview
By Dr. Éanna Ó Maitiú, Technical Operations Manager, AbbVie – Cork, Ireland

Bilayer tablets offer a number of advantages for patients – their unique formulation enables the controlled delivery of one or more active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) within a single tablet, improving patient compliance and simplifying a medication regimen. By potentially reducing the number of doses needed to treat a patient, as well as improving the release profile of an API and allowing for incompatible APIs to exist in combination, bilayer tablets represent an integral advancement in patient treatment.
Because of the comparatively novel and bespoke nature of these drugs, additional formulation activity is often required to commercialize them. This investment frequently extends to equipment and process optimization, resulting in an array of unique technical challenges. At AbbVie, researchers have worked toward mitigating these issues by identifying a range of technology solutions, from tablet delamination to cross-contamination layers, layer separation, weight and depth control, and achieving acceptable yields and throughput.
